Sino Biopharm Taking Over Cancer Treatment Firm for $951 Million

Sino Biopharmaceutical Ltd., via a subsidiary, announced its acquisition of privately held Chinese biotech firm LaNova Medicines Ltd. for a maximum of $950.9 million. This strategic move, disclosed to the Hong Kong exchange, significantly expands Sino Biopharm's footprint in the cancer treatment sector, as its unit will purchase the remaining equity after already holding a 4.91% stake.

Analysis

Sino Biopharmaceutical Ltd. is executing a significant strategic acquisition by taking full control of private Chinese biotech firm LaNova Medicines Ltd. for a consideration of up to $950.9 million. This transaction, conducted through a subsidiary that already holds a 4.91% stake, represents a major expansion of Sino Biopharm's footprint in the high-growth cancer treatment sector. The nearly billion-dollar valuation placed on a privately held asset underscores a strategy of acquiring external innovation to bolster its oncology pipeline. The market's moderately positive sentiment and optimistic tone suggest this move is perceived as a value-accretive deployment of capital, strengthening the company's fundamental position within the competitive healthcare and biotech industry.
